What is the purpose of the confirm listening technique?

Explanation:
The confirm listening technique is primarily intended to check understanding of customer needs. This approach involves actively listening to what the customer is saying and then summarizing or paraphrasing their concerns and requirements back to them. By doing this, the travel professional can ensure that they have accurately grasped the customer's intentions and expectations, which is vital in delivering appropriate solutions or recommendations. This technique fosters effective communication and demonstrates to the customer that their input is valued and acknowledged. Moreover, it helps to avoid misunderstandings and allows for clarification if necessary, making it a critical skill in providing high-quality customer service in the travel industry.
